Maintenance Playbook
Pump every 3 years for typical households; shorten the interval with large families or disposal use. Space laundry loads, avoid bleach-heavy cleaners, and keep wipes out of the system.
Move roof runoff away from the drain field. Maintain grass cover, avoid heavy vehicles, and flag lids so service is swift. Store permits and past reports for a complete history.

The absorption area may be buried, but it is the engine of the system. We coach Childress County TX owners to shield it by keeping grass cover, redirecting roof water, and avoiding heavy loads. If absorption slows, we jet laterals, adjust dosing, and monitor recovery before suggesting replacement.
